Um Git Branch é uma linha separada de desenvolvimento em um projeto de software. O usuário pode criar um branch e continuar enviando suas alterações para este branch sem bagunçar o original 'mestre'
ramo.
Normalmente, cada desenvolvedor trabalhando em um código faz suas alterações em um branch separado. Git oferece recursos para fundir o branch com o branch master depois que as alterações forem feitas. Os ramos também podem ser nomeados de acordo com os tipos de alterações que contêm. Isso permite transparência e descentralização adequadas nas equipes de desenvolvimento e, portanto, essas práticas agora são convenções amplamente seguidas no campo da Engenharia de Software.
Neste artigo, veremos como alterar o branch atual em um projeto Git usando o git checkout
comando.
Em primeiro lugar, para ver todos os ramos existentes em um projeto Git, vá para o diretório do projeto e execute:
ramo git
Como podemos ver, o branch em que estamos atualmente (master) está destacado.
Antes de mudarmos para outro branch, se houver alguma alteração feita neste branch, elas devem ser confirmadas. Caso contrário, o Git pode impedir a mudança do branch, se houver um conflito nos branches.
Para comprometer as mudanças, corre:
git commit -m "Pequenas alterações no código"
Observe que a string após o -m
flag é uma mensagem de confirmação obrigatória a ser especificada com cada confirmação, explicando as mudanças feitas durante a confirmação.
Finalmente, para finalizar a compra / mudar para outra filial, corre:
git checkout
Por exemplo. para finalizar a compra para o branch ‘testando’:
Agora podemos realizar as alterações necessárias em nosso ramo.